Making Short Term Treatment Work in Wapello, Iowa

Most commonly, completing short term drug or alcohol treatment means that you need to carry on with aftercare services such as going to group counseling and individualized therapy. Usually, substance abuse recovery is a long-term ambition. This means that you might want to continue with your treatment in other settings for some time - depending on how confident you are in your sobriety, your determination, and your health.

Therefore, the step-down method after completing a short term rehabilitation program may include additional types of treatment, including but not limited to:

  • Halfway houses
  • Intensive outpatient programs (IOP)
  • Outpatient treatments
  • Partial hospitalization programs (PHP)
  • Sober living homes
  • Support groups

Even after you have finished a short term substance abuse rehabilitation center and have started reintegrating into a new sober way of life, you will likely still want additional support. You might encounter these in group contexts, such as by regularly attending 12-step meetings, or in an individual environment such as one-on-one counseling & therapy and outpatient therapy.

As a rule, the longer you stay committed to treatment and recovery, the greater your chances of recovery will be.
